<p dir="ltr">To apply for scholarships for M.Sc Chemistry at Chandigarh University, follow these steps. Visit the official website, where you'll find the scholarship section. Create an account on the university's online portal. Prepare essential documents, including your CUCET scorecard, academic transcripts, and certificates. Submit your application online before the scholarship deadline. The university's scholarship committee will review your application, and if you meet the criteria, the scholarship amount will be adjusted against your tuition fees. <p>MSc Cardiovascular Technology is a 2-year PG programme that focuses on advanced studies in diagnosing and treating cardiovascular diseases. MSc Cardiovascular Technology equips students with in-depth knowledge of cardiac anatomy, physiology, diagnostic procedures, and interventional techniques.</p><p>MSc Cardiovascular Technology covers areas such as echocardiography, electrophysiology, cardiac catheterization, and vascular imaging. Graduates of MSc Cardiovascular Technology can work as cardiovascular technologists, medical consultants, or researchers in hospitals, diagnostic centers, and healthcare institutions.</p...
